Do you know what gives you energy and what takes energy away?

Jim Rowell, of Rising Sun Consultants LLC, explains, “Although I’m an introvert, I engage with people daily and speak at events. To reenergize, I need to be in a quiet place to reflect and process my thoughts. Others need to be around people to become energized. They need interactions, relationships, and conversations. They get energy from other people, activities, and hobbies.”

QUESTION #3

Do you understand what draws energy in and out of you?

When more energy is depleted than deposited, you end up with a host of issues including being:

  • Stressed
  • Cranky
  • Grumpy
  • Short
  • Testy
  • Intolerant
  • Overwhelmed
  • Exhausted

A lot of it has more to do with energy than time. If we’re not aware of that, then you begin to behave and react out of those emotions that are generated. As the energy goes away, you lose the ability to manage your behavior.

When you have enough energy, what you have to say can be filtered so that, socially and professionally, you are easy to be around.
